Fort Worth vs Pensacola for Families (2026)
A family-focused comparison of housing, income, taxes, and overall affordability in Fort Worth, TX vs Pensacola, FL.
- 2BR rent: $1,700/mo in Pensacola vs $1,850/mo — 8% difference
- More affordable homeownership in Pensacola: $270K median vs $310K
- Higher median household income in Fort Worth: $62K/yr vs $50K
- Fort Worth has no state income tax — more take-home for family expenses

What is the average 2-bedroom rent in Fort Worth vs Pensacola?
As of Q1 2026, median 2BR rent is $1,850/month in Fort Worth and $1,700/month in Pensacola. Pensacola is 8% cheaper for a 2-bedroom apartment.
Can a family afford to buy a home in Fort Worth or Pensacola?
The price-to-income ratio in Fort Worth is 5.0× ($310K home, $62K income) vs 5.4× in Pensacola. A ratio below 3× is generally considered affordable. Fort Worth is more achievable for first-time family homebuyers.
How much does childcare cost in Fort Worth vs Pensacola?
Based on cost-of-living indices, estimated childcare (infant/toddler) runs approximately $1,183/month in Fort Worth and $1,144/month in Pensacola. These are estimates — actual costs vary by provider and program type.
